Barnstable Cocaine Trafficker Arrested By ICE: Police
Police said Gabriel Martins, previously arrested on cocaine trafficking charges, was arrested again on immigration charges.

YARMOUTH, MA — A Barnstable cocaine trafficker previously arrested in December was arrested again last week on immigration charges, police said. Gabriel Martins, 19, of Marstons Mills, is originally from Brazil, police said. Federal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) Agents and Yarmouth police teamed up to arrest Martins on a warrant Friday morning in South Yarmouth, where he worked as a cleaner.
Martins was transported to the ICE regional office in Rhode Island for processing.
In December, Martins was arrested on drug trafficking charges in Yarmouth after police said he was found with 33 grams of cocaine and 28 grams of marijuana.
